On average across the year,
yes, Dominican Republic is hotter than
Maple Grove, Minnesota
.
Dominican Republic has an average temperature of 27°C/81°F and Maple Grove, Minnesota has an average temperature of 8°C/46°F.
Dominican Republic's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 33°C/91°F, which is hotter than Maple Grove, Minnesota's hottest month (also July,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F).
On average across the year, no, Dominican Republic is not colder than Maple Grove, Minnesota . Dominican Republic has an average minimum temperature of 22°C/72°F and Maple Grove, Minnesota has an average minimum temperature of 3°C/37°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Dominican Republic has more rain than
Maple Grove, Minnesota. Dominican Republic has an average annual rainfall of 993mm and Maple Grove, Minnesota has an average annual rainfall of 727mm.
Dominican Republic's wettest month is November, with an average monthly rainfall of 120mm, which is drier than Maple Grove, Minnesota's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 122mm).
